Afurdzhi Falls, near Qırızdəhnə village in Quba, Azerbaijan, is one of the country's tallest waterfalls, cascading down approximately 75 meters. Part of the Velvelichay River, it offers a picturesque scene within the Caucasus Mountains, attracting nature lovers and photographers.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Afurdzhi Falls.
- Visit early in the morning to avoid crowds and enjoy the falls in peaceful solitude.
- Wear sturdy hiking shoes as the trails can be rocky and uneven.
- Pack a picnic to enjoy by the falls, immersing yourself in the serene natural surroundings.
- Check the weather forecast before your visit and dress accordingly, as mountain weather can change rapidly.
- Consider visiting during the spring or early summer when the water flow is strongest and the surrounding vegetation is lush.

Getting There
-
Public Transport
To reach Afurdzhi Falls via public transport, start at the main bus station in Quba city center, near the Quba Mosque. Look for a bus heading towards Qırızdəhnə. The bus ride takes approximately 30 minutes. Inform the driver you wish to get off at the closest stop to Afurdzhi Falls in Qırızdəhnə. The bus fare is around 1-2 AZN. From the bus stop, it's approximately a 20-30 minute walk to the falls. Follow the main road through the village, asking locals for directions as needed. The path leading to the falls is well-known. Be prepared for a slightly uphill walk on a somewhat rocky path. No additional transport or entry fees are required.
-
Taxi/Ride-Share
From Quba city center, a taxi or ride-share is a convenient way to reach Afurdzhi Falls. Taxis are readily available near the Quba Mosque. Negotiate the fare beforehand, as meters may not be used. A one-way trip to Qırızdəhnə, the village closest to the falls, should cost approximately 15-20 AZN. The journey takes about 30-40 minutes, dropping you off near the trailhead. From there, it's a 20-30 minute walk to the falls. Be aware that the road to the village and the falls can be bumpy, so an off-road vehicle is preferable. No tolls or parking fees apply.
-
Walking
If you are already in Qırızdəhnə, the final approach to Afurdzhi Falls is a pleasant walk. From the village center, head towards the main road leading out of the village in the direction of the mountains. Follow the signs for the hiking trails to Afurdzhi Falls. The walk is approximately 20-30 minutes, offering scenic views of the surrounding landscape. The path is mostly uphill and can be rocky in places, so wear comfortable and sturdy shoes. As you get closer, you'll hear the sound of the falls. There are no specific costs associated with walking to the falls.
